The Office raised an objection on 06/11/2017 pursuant to Article 7(1) EUTMR because it found that the trade mark applied for is devoid of any distinctive character, for the reasons set out in the attached letter.


The Office claimed that the sign for which protection is sought, ‘INFORMATION THAT LEADS TO SOLUTIONS’, would simply be seen in the relevant market sector as a laudatory slogan. Moreover, in the present case, the relevant public will not tend to perceive any particular indication of commercial origin in the sign beyond the promotional information conveyed, which merely serves to highlight positive aspects of the goods and services in question, namely that they are able to provide users with information/making use of information that enable them to solve problems.


The applicant failed to submit observations within the time limit. For the reasons set out in the letter of objection, and pursuant to Article 7(1)(b) EUTMR, the application for European Union trade mark No 17 369 224 is hereby rejected for all the goods and services claimed.


According to Article 67 EUTMR, you have a right to appeal against this decision. According to Article 68 EUTMR, notice of appeal must be filed in writing at the Office within two months of the date of notification of this decision. It must be filed in the language of the proceedings in which the decision subject to appeal was taken. Furthermore, a written statement of the grounds of appeal must be filed within four months of the same date. The notice of appeal will be deemed to be filed only when the appeal fee of EUR 720 has been paid.
